How an Auto Locksmith Near Me Can Help You A locksmith for autos can help you in a variety of ways if you are locked out. They can modify or replace your locks, and duplicate keys. In addition, they are able to repair your cylinders or replace ones that have broken. Rekeying locks Rekeying locks is the process of changing the functioning key of a lock. This is a cheap and secure alternative to replacing the entire lock. This is especially helpful for replacing keys that have been lost. This can be accomplished quickly and efficiently by an experienced locksmith. Locksmiths can rekey the majority of kinds of automotive locks such as ignition keys, programmed keys, and keys that are factory made. autolocksmith near me can also make an exact duplicate of your ignition key. If you are renting the car, this could be helpful. The cost of rekeying locks varies on the door and brand design as well as the travel time of the locksmith. Most locksmiths will include the cost of new keys in the rekeying fee. Some locksmiths charge extra work. Modern locks offer easy rekeying options, but old locks aren't without problems. For example that rekeying a security lock requires a particular set of tools. Rekeying a car demands that you change the setting for the tumbler and the key's wafer and the pins inside the lock. These changes will allow you the ability to unlock the car using a fresh key. It's more costly to change the lock. You will have to purchase a locksmith, new parts such as labor, and keys. Reprogramming your car using an transponder key Cars with transponder keys are equipped with electronic chips embedded within the key to stop theft. When the key is turned in the ignition, a signal is sent to the receiver. To unlock the vehicle, the receiver has to receive an unlock code from the chip. The majority of cars that are sold today come with transponder keys. If you'd like to reprogram the keys, you can do it yourself or hire an auto locksmith.
